Posting miscellaneous cash
Miscellaneous cash is cash that is received, but is not related to a particular invoice. For example, a customer might send you a check to apply to their balance, but does not want you to apply it toward a specific invoice.
Note:  When you post miscellaneous
            cash in Customer Cash Receipt Entry to a bank with foreign
            currency, the CR amount is posted in the currency of the bank, not the domestic
            currency. The amount that you enter is the foreign currency amount, and that amount is
            displayed for the transaction in CR Check Center Entry. The GL
            postings are always in domestic currency. The currency exchange rate is applied to the
            GL amounts that you enter.
